The Ministry of Defence, Directorate General Resettlement (DGR) has released a vacancy notification (Code: 1032026) for the post of Associate Professor Architecture at the Military Engineering College, Pune. This is a significant opportunity for eligible Ex-Servicemen with a background in Architecture to join a prestigious central government institution. Interested candidates must ensure their applications, in the specified ‘Willingness Format’, reach the authorities via email by the last date, which is 02 March 2026.

How to Apply

Eligible Ex-Servicemen interested in the Associate Professor Architecture post must follow these steps:

  1. Obtain the ‘Willingness Format’ from the Officer Portal page. (The specific URL for the Officer Portal is not provided in this notification. Candidates should search for ‘DGR Officer Portal’ or contact DGR for the correct link).
  2. Prepare two copies of the ‘Willingness Format’:
    (i) One copy must be in Excel Format without changing the format, and without signatures or witnesses.
    (ii) The second copy must be in PDF format, duly signed by the applicant and signed by the witnesses.
  3. Send both formats to the official Email ID: dgrjobofficers@desw.gov.in
  4. CRITICAL: The subject of the email MUST start with “VACANCY CODE MENTIONED IN ABOVE NOTIFICATION”. For this vacancy, the subject should begin with: “VACANCY CODE 1032026”. Applications not adhering to this subject line format are liable to be rejected.
  5. Ensure all required documents (Willingness Format in both Excel and PDF) are received within the due date of vacancy (02 March 2026). Non-receipt will lead to rejection of candidature.
